Hover 3D-printer

Product
Developers: Mechanical Engineering Institute (MEI) URFA
Date of the premiere of the system: 2016

The universal and synchronous aspiration to additive technologies led to the fact that 3D-printers which were purchased in China by many enterprises and organizations began to fail. Mass breakdowns of the equipment created demand for the Russian scientific developments in the field of volume printing. Scientists of the Mechanical Engineering Institute (MEI) URFA could satisfy this request. The university upgraded 3D technology - printings, having created a mass-produced model of the printer under the name Hover, and developed technology of printing of big forms, having entrusted an extruder of a brush of the robot.

"The method of supply of initial substance at printing in the form of a wire, but not powder, is known long ago. It allows to perform work with good accuracy and at a high speed — Valentina Ovchinnikova, the director of the center of nonlearning and educational work of MMI, the senior teacher of "Metal-cutting Machines and Tools" department of MMI noted URFA. — We parked an extruder, the car for softening of polymer and its giving on printing, on the robot, having made it the bearing system element. Printing zone increased, and we had a possibility of production on the 3D-printer of big forms. This project was implemented within interaction URFA and Fanuc companies, one of world leaders in production of industrial robots. The applied type of plastic can be changed, proceeding from the customer's purposes.".


Interest in the project was expressed by the Belgorod state national research university, the Izhevsk mechanical plant and the Ekaterinburg NPO Avtomatiki.

   

Distinctive feature of the units created to URFA — high (up to 80%) localization level. "Machines do not require purchase of import component parts, besides, the domestic software is used" — the first vice rector says URFA Sergey Kortov.

For import substitution solving of tasks the university works on creation of the equipment for production of the metal powders used in technology. According to the first vice rector URFA, one of such projects is started at the enterprise of Rosatom in Novouralsk.

Almost all parts of the unit were printed by specialists of the regional engineering center (REC) of laser and additive technologies URFA, transfers department of information policy of the head of the region.

The director of RITs Alexey Fefelov told that the Ural 3D-printer was created for half a year. Scientists stopped assembling the unit, now the machine undergoes debugging, the software is finished.

Specialists consider that creation of own 3D-printer will allow to increase the production volume of finished goods. Therefore, the bigger number of the enterprises will become interested in use of similar technologies.

As Sergey Kortov notes, the university created the competences in additive technologies within two years. In Russia the university is included into the three of the leading organizations for development of this industry.
